Missing Helioskrill Armor - w Legend Acheivement

Hello Community & 343!
I am creating this thread because I have not seen a thread that asks the questions I would like answered. (I’m aware that a similar threads exists)
I recieved the Legend Acheivement earlier this month and have still not received my Helioskrill armor. This is where I am confused. How does 343 give me the armor?
Will it be a download code via Xbox Message?
Will it be through a message on Waypoint?
Will they just add it to my collection and not inform me?
I have spoken to Xbox Support, they verified that I have the achievement but told me they could not help, and to post here instead.

Any help at all will be appreciated! :slight_smile:

  • Dust